Essential Categories of Power Tools
Before buying individual items, it assists to comprehend how power tools are categorized. Typically, a well-rounded workshop or home toolkit starts with a core set of essentials.
1. Drilling and Fastening
The outright cornerstone of any toolkit is the drill and the impact chauffeur.
- Cordless Drill/Driver: Used for boring holes and driving standard screws.
- Effect Driver: Utilizes rotational concussive force to drive big fasteners easily without stripping screw heads.
2. Cutting and Shaping
When products require to be resized, cutting tools step in.
- Circular Saw: The ultimate portable cutting tool for breaking down sheet goods and dimensional lumber.
- Jigsaw: Perfect for making curved cuts, detailed shapes, and internal cutouts.
- Miter Saw: Designed for crosscuts and accurate angle adjustments, essential for trim work and framing.
3. Surface Area Preparation and Finishing
Smooth surfaces and tidy edges raise a task from "homemade" to "professional."
- Random Orbital Sander: Removes material quickly while leaving a swirl-free finish on wood.
- Oscillating Multi-Tool: A versatile problem-solver that can plunge-cut, scrape, grout-remove, and sand in tight spaces.

Secret Features to Look For When Buying
To ensure long-lasting satisfaction with a power tool purchase, purchasers must pay very close attention to 3 important specs:
- Brushless Motors: Avoid brushed motors if possible. Brushless motors produce less friction, generate less heat, run longer on a single battery, and have a substantially longer life expectancy.
- Battery Voltage and Amp Hours (Ah):
- Voltage (e.g., 12V vs. 18V/20V): Higher voltage generally indicates more Electric Power Tools For Sale. 12V tools are lighter and terrific for tight spaces, while 18V/20V tools deal with heavy-duty jobs.
- Amp Hours (Ah): This measures battery capacity. A 2.0 Ah battery is lightweight however drains rapidly; a 5.0 Ah or greater battery lasts much longer but includes physical weight to the tool.
- Ergonomics and Balance: A tool needs to feel like an extension of the hand. Rubberized over-molds lower vibration tiredness, and a healthy tool prevents wrist stress during overhead or extended use.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Should I buy corded or cordless power tools?
For the huge majority of users, cordless tools are the exceptional option today due to developments in lithium-ion battery technology. They use portability, security, and power that almost matches conventional corded tools. However, fixed tools (like table saws, durable bench grinders, and store vacuums) and tools indicated for continuous, durable stationary grinding or demolition are still best kept corded.
2. Can I use batteries from one brand on another brand's tool?
Generally, no. Brands design their battery terminals and real estate shapes specifically to prevent cross-brand usage. While third-party adapters exist on the market, using them can void service warranties, damage tools, or produce security threats. It is constantly suggested to pick one battery environment and stick to it.
3. How do I keep my power tools to make them last?
- Keep them clean: Blow out dust and particles from vents utilizing compressed air routinely.
- Store them properly: Keep batteries and tools in a dry, climate-controlled environment to prevent moisture damage and extreme temperature deterioration.
- Inspect cords and blades: For corded tools, look for torn wires. For cutting tools, keep blades sharp-- dull blades require the motor to work harder, resulting in burnout.
